Saco-Stephen Philip Cantara was born on December 25, 1950 in Biddeford. Steve was a kind man, very hard working and had a way about him that everyone loved. Steve was an avid fan of golf whether playing or watching it. He was a beloved member at Deep Brook Golf Course in Saco, and really had a passion for the sport. One of his other loves was his grandson, Noah. He really looked forward to all the times he spent with Noah and really enjoyed everything about having him as an only grandchild. Noah called him Popsi. Steve was a career truck driver for most of his adult life and when he retired, he really loved driving busses for the Scarborough School System. He was also a member of the local Elks Lodge here in Saco. Steve was battling throat cancer for the better part of the last two years and finally passed from complications of that cancer on October 6, 2022. Steve will be missed by all of us dearly. Steve was preceded in death by his parents Philip and Muriel Cantara, and his sister Cathy Dunkelburger. Steve is Survived by his wife Jennifer Cantara, Brothers, Chris and his wife Sue Cantara, Jeff and wife Diane Cantara, Craig and wife Liz Cantara, Stepchildren Jessica Burgess and Husband Andrew with their son Noah, and Phil Diolio and wife Corinne, along with several nieces and nephews. In Lieu of Flowers Steve and Jen would love donations to be graciously made to the Kennebunk Animal Shelter.
